How to fill out the MA Child Development Network Parent Questionnaire online

Filling out the MA Child Development Network Parent Questionnaire online is an essential step in assessing your child's developmental needs. This guide provides a comprehensive breakdown of each section of the questionnaire to help you complete it confidently and accurately.

Follow the steps to complete the questionnaire easily

  1. Click ‘Get Form’ button to obtain the form and open it in the editor.
  2. Begin by entering the date today's date at the top of the form. Then, provide your child’s full name and date of birth, followed by their current age and sex. Select the child's handedness, whether right or left.
  3. Fill in your home address and telephone number in the respective fields provided.
  4. Complete the sections for the mother/legal guardian and father/legal guardian by filling in their first name, last name, addresses, contact numbers, age, occupation, and education details.
  5. List your children’s names, ages, and grades in the siblings section of the form.
  6. Provide contact information for your child's pediatrician, including their address and telephone/email, as well as the insurance information.
  7. Complete the section regarding your child’s school. Fill in the name of the school, current grade, address, telephone/email, and provide contact details for the classroom teacher, guidance counselor, and any other relevant school contact.
  8. In the presenting concerns section, describe the specific issues for which you are seeking treatment. Provide any additional context regarding what you do not understand about your child and your overall concern level.
  9. Continue through the form and answer questions regarding your child's birth history, developmental history, medical history, family illness history, educational and social history, and any prior consultations with professionals.
  10. At the end of the form, make sure to sign and date the questionnaire, and if needed, attach a recent photograph of your child.
  11. Once all information is completed, you can save your changes, download, print, or share the form as necessary.

Successor trustees are not the same as a co-trustees. Co-trustees duties are immediate, while a successor trustee waits until the trustee is incapacitated or dies to begin acting.

It is common for trust deeds to provide, for instance, that in the case of death of one of the trustees, the other trustees can appoint the next trustee or that it would be one of the heirs of the family of the author, say legal experts.

You also need to understand that there is a distinction to be made between who inherits a trust when someone dies (the beneficiaries) and who shall have the responsibility of administering the trust, paying the bills and taxes, and distributing what's left to the beneficiaries (the successor trustees).

A trustee, who can either be the trustor or another responsible party, may be appointed while the trustor is still alive; a successor trustee is charged with administering a trust after the trustor or the appointed trustee (if they are different from the trustor) becomes incapacitated or dies.

An executor operates under the supervision of the probate court. A successor trustee is answerable to the beneficiaries of the trust.

Successor Trustee is the person or institution who takes over the management of a living trust property when the original trustee has died or become incapacitated. The exact responsibilities of a successor trustee will vary depending on the instructions left by the creator of the trust (called the Grantor).

Appointment of a successor trustee refers to the process of having a new trustee take over management of a trust. Most trusts are managed by their creators during their lifetime. But trusts don't die with their makers, and that is why a successor trustee takes over.

A successor trustee is the person or institution that takes control of the trust assets when the original trustee dies, resigns, or becomes incapacitated. A successor trustee's primary objective is to properly administer the trust assets according to the trust's terms and in keeping with fiduciary standards.
